如何在TP官方安卓最新版本中创建和管理智能合约

              引言

              随着区块链技术的发展,智能合约逐渐成为去中心化应用(DApp)和加密项目的基石。TP官方安卓最新版本作为一款流行的加密钱包,除了支持多种资产的管理,还提供了智能合约的创建和管理功能。本文将详细介绍如何在TP官方安卓最新版本中创建和管理智能合约,提供实用的技巧和注意事项,帮助用户更好地理解和运用这一功能。

              什么是TP官方安卓最新版本?

              TP官方安卓最新版本是由TokenPocket团队推出的一款多链支持的移动加密钱包,用户可以在其上方便地管理多种加密资产。TP官方安卓最新版本不仅支持以太坊(Ethereum)和EOS等主流区块链资产,还允许用户在其平台上进行去中心化交易、参与DeFi(去中心化金融)项目及管理智能合约。其用户友好的界面和良好的安全性使其成为了许多加密爱好者的首选。

              智能合约的概念

              智能合约是自动执行、不可篡改的合约,存储在区块链上。它们由代码构成,并可以在特定的条件下自动执行。这种合约的优点包括去中心化、不易被篡改和透明度。智能合约广泛应用于金融、游戏、供应链等多个领域,极大地提高了交易效率和安全性。

              如何在TP官方安卓最新版本中创建智能合约

              在TP官方安卓最新版本中创建智能合约的步骤可以概括为以下几个大致阶段:

              1. 安装TP官方安卓最新版本。确保你已经在手机上下载安装了TP官方安卓最新版本,并完成钱包的创建和资产的转入。
              2. 选择合适的区块链。TP官方安卓最新版本支持多种区块链,选择你希望部署合约的链,比如以太坊或BSC。
              3. 编写智能合约代码。你可以使用Solidity(以太坊的合约语言)编写合约代码,确保逻辑清晰、无漏洞。
              4. 编译智能合约。使用相应的开发工具将代码编译成可部署的字节码。
              5. 部署智能合约。使用TP官方安卓最新版本连接到区块链,提交合约,并支付相应的Gas费用。
              6. 验证合约。在区块链浏览器上验证部署的合约,确保合约正确无误可以正常使用。

              管理智能合约

              一旦智能合约部署成功,用户可以通过TP官方安卓最新版本对其进行管理。当合约发生调用时,用户可以通过钱包界面发送交易与合约进行交互。管理过程可能包括:

              1. 调用合约函数。根据合约功能,输入相应的参数,通过钱包执行合约的功能。
              2. 查看合约状态。可以通过区块链浏览器查看合约的状态及交易记录。
              3. 升级合约。如果合约需要更新,通常需要编写新合约并迁移数据。
              4. 销毁合约。部分合约可能会在不再需要时进行销毁,释放链上的资源。

              常见的问题解答

              1. 如何确保我的智能合约安全?

              智能合约的安全性至关重要,尤其是在处理资金时。确保合约安全的第一步是进行全面的代码审计,可以利用开源工具和专业的审计公司进行检查。此外,以下因素也应考虑:

              • 遵循最佳实践:编码时遵循行业标准和最佳实践,利用现有的安全库。
              • 单元测试:编写单元测试来验证合约的各个功能,确保其按预期工作。
              • 审计服务:在发布之前,最好将智能合约提交给第三方审计团队检查。
              • 使用已验证的合约模板:如ERC20、ERC721等标准合约,这些公认的合约已被广泛使用和验证。

              通过执行这些步骤,可以大大降低智能合约被攻击或出现漏洞的风险,从而保护用户资产。

              2. 在TP官方安卓最新版本中如何查看和管理我的智能合约?

              TP官方安卓最新版本的界面相对友好,管理智能合约也变得简单。用户可以通过以下步骤查看和管理他们的合约:

              • 打开TP官方安卓最新版本:登录到你的TP官方安卓最新版本账户。
              • 选择相应的区块链:确保切换到部署合约的区块链(如以太坊或BSC)。
              • 进入“合约”界面:在钱包的导航栏中找到“合约”选项,点击后将显示用户所有已部署的合约。
              • 选择合约并查看详细信息:点击感兴趣的合约,可以查看合约地址、状态和交易记录等信息。

              此外,用户还可以根据合约提供的功能,发送交易来调用合约的函数,或者查看合约的当前状态和资产流动情况。

              3. 为什么我要在TP官方安卓最新版本而不是其他钱包中创建智能合约?

              选择TP官方安卓最新版本的几大优势包括:

              • 多链支持:TP官方安卓最新版本支持多个区块链,用户可以根据自己需要选择合适的链进行合约的部署。
              • 用户友好的界面:TP官方安卓最新版本的界面设计直观,即使新手用户也能快速上手,减少学习成本。
              • 安全性高:TP官方安卓最新版本具备多重安全保障措施,保护用户资产和合约安全。
              • 社区与支持:TP官方安卓最新版本拥有活跃的社区和良好的技术支持,用户在使用过程中可以获得帮助和建议。

              结合这些优点,TP官方安卓最新版本成为了许多区块链开发者和用户的首选。

              4. 创建智能合约需要哪些技术知识?

              要顺利创建智能合约,用户需要具备以下知识:

              • 编程知识:熟悉Solidity、Vyper等智能合约开发语言,能编写合约代码。
              • 区块链理论:对区块链的基本概念、工作原理、共识机制等有基本了解。
              • 合约设计:具备合理设计合约逻辑的能力,确保合约的功能能够正常实现。
              • 安全意识:对智能合约常见的漏洞和攻击方式有了解,能够在编码时进行规避。

              若技术上存在短板,可以通过学习相关课程,参考开源代码和文档来提高自己的技能。

              5. 部署智能合约需要支付哪些费用?

              部署智能合约时,用户需要支付“Gas费”,具体费用取决于多个因素:

              • 交易复杂性:合约代码的复杂程度以及需要消耗的计算资源越高,则Gas费用越高。
              • 网络拥堵情况:当区块链网络繁忙时,Gas费用也会相应上升。用户可以根据当前网络情况选择合适的收费策略。
              • 选择的区块链:不同区块链的Gas费用标准不同,如以太坊通常较高,而一些二层网络或其他公链可能更便宜。

              建议用户在进行合约部署前,提前计算自己所需的Gas费,以避免因费用不足而导致合约部署失败的情况。

              总结

              在TP官方安卓最新版本中创建和管理智能合约虽然需要一定的技术基础和知识,但通过本篇文章的详细指导,相信你可以更好地理解这一过程。掌握智能合约的应用,将为你的加密投资或开发活动带来更多的机会与便利。无论是技术开发者还是普通用户,了解智能合约的创建与管理都将提高你在区块链领域的竞争力。

              
                      
                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                  related post

                                            leave a reply